BPC-157 is a synthetic peptide that is being investigated for its regenerative effects.BPC-157: Miracle Healing Peptide or Hidden Danger? Derived from a protein found in human gastric juice, this compound is attracting attention for its potential role in tissue repair, reducing inflammation, and promoting faster recovery. While not yet approved for widespread therapeutic use in many regions, its unique characteristics are driving a deeper exploration of its benefits.

What is BPC-157 and How Does it Work?

At its core, BPC-157 is a sequence of amino acids, a fundamental building block of proteinsPeptide BPC-157 - Does It Work? Breaking Down .... Its specific design aims to mimic the natural healing capabilities found within the human bodyBPC-157 Peptide Therapy Beverly Hills. Studies suggest BPC-157 helps promote healing by potentially boosting growth factors and modulating inflammatory responses. This mechanism makes it a subject of interest for conditions involving tissue damage and slow recovery. Its ability to support tissue repair, particularly in the gut, is a significant area of investigation. Furthermore, research indicates that BPC-157 may accelerate wound healing, including burns, showing promise in diverse healing scenarios.

BPC-157 and Related Peptides

In some therapeutic approaches, BPC-157 is utilized alongside other peptides, such as thymosin beta-4 (TB4) or TB-500. These combinations are explored for their potentially synergistic effects, with BPC-157 and TB500 offered as a duo for enhanced healing. BPC-157 is thought to aid in internal repair and protection, while TB500 is believed to support mobility, flexibility, and circulation.

Safety and Side Effects

As an experimental compound, the full spectrum of potential side effects for BPC-157 in humans is still under investigation. While recognized for its potential healing properties, it is also cautioned that BPC-157 may lead to negative health effectsBPC-157: Experimental Peptide Creates Risk for Athletes.
